Simply put,
Mean: average of all data
Midrange: average of the smallest and the greatest data
Median: the "middle" value when all the data is put in the order of smallest to greatest
Mode: most often repeated data
The data put in order from smallest to greatest:
$50,896, $51,259, $51,473, $51,529, $52,092, $52,533, $53,014, $53,051, $53,213, $53,736
Mean: $52,279.60
Midrange: $52,316 = ($50,896 + $53,736)/2
Median: $52,315.50 = ($52,092 + $52,533)/2 because there are even data entries so find the average of two most "middle data pair)
Mode: No Mode (because no data entry is repeated)
